Commercial Slab Installation in Staten Island, NY
Commercial slab installation services involve preparing and pouring concrete foundations for a variety of property projects, including parking lots, building bases, loading docks, and outdoor workspaces. This process ensures a stable, level surface capable of supporting heavy equipment, vehicles, and foot traffic. Property owners typically seek this service when constructing new commercial buildings, expanding existing facilities, or upgrading outdoor areas to meet safety and operational needs. Before requesting a slab installation, it is helpful to understand the size and load requirements of the project, as well as any specific site conditions that could impact the foundation work.
Property owners should also consider factors such as site accessibility, drainage, and local building codes when planning for a commercial slab. Proper preparation, including site grading and soil assessment, is essential for a durable and long-lasting foundation. Clarifying project specifications and understanding the scope of work can help ensure the installation process proceeds smoothly and meets the intended use of the space.

Commercial Slab Installation Questions
What types of projects require a commercial slab? Commercial slabs are commonly used for building foundations, parking areas, loading docks, and outdoor storage spaces on commercial properties.
What materials are typically used for commercial slabs? Concrete is the standard material for commercial slabs due to its durability and strength, often reinforced with steel rebar or wire mesh.
Are there specific site preparations needed before installation? Yes, proper site preparation includes grading, compacting the soil, and installing a vapor barrier to ensure a stable and long-lasting slab.
What factors influence the design of a commercial slab? The intended use, load requirements, and local building codes help determine the thickness, reinforcement, and layout of the slab.
